About Tantie
Tantie is an alternative high school located in Okeechobee, Florida, serving students from seventh through twelfth grade. With a current enrollment of 63 students, Tantie offers a personalized learning environment where teachers can focus on individual needs. The school’s setting in a rural area provides a unique backdrop for its educational approach.
Tantie's academic performance reflects areas with room for improvement. According to MySchoolScout ratings and state rankings, the school is currently rated 1.9 out of 10, placing it at the 2nd percentile among Florida schools. The ELA/Reading proficiency rate stands at 25%, indicating a focus on student development rather than top-tier academic achievements.
Tantie serves students in a community that benefits from its alternative educational offerings and personalized support, making it an important resource for families seeking flexible learning options.

Community Profile
The community surrounding Tantie has a median household income of $53,902. It is a community where 15%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$193,300, with a median rent of $994/month. The area has a poverty rate of 22.8%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 26 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
